We are currently fostering 4 month old Enzo as he patiently waits to find his fur-ever home. (Adoption will go through Animal Care Services in San Antonio and costs $25, which includes vaccinations, neuter, microchip, and flea/tick/heartworm preventatives.)
Enzo is the sweetest, little wiggly butt you will ever meet! At about 25 lbs, he's the perfect snuggling size. He's a goofy, velcro baby and is still learning how to be independently confident. Enzo prefers companionship and he especially likes other dogs and children. He loves tennis balls, squeaky toys, and car rides! Enzo is very intelligent and picks up on cues from people and other animals quickly. If the energy in the room is high, he's ready to play. If the vibe is more chill, he's happy to just lay around and relax. Enzo is crate trained for overnight and times when he is home alone. He does a great job at keeping a clean crate with no potty accidents. He is currently working on learning how to alert at the back door when he needs to go outside and how to walk politely on a leash. He is non-reactive around other dogs, even aggressive dogs, and is not at all interested in being the alpha dog. Enzo would be an easy addition to any home or lifestyle!
Enzo was brought into the shelter after being hit by a car. He has been working hard to recover and his only remaining injuries include a slightly swollen snout and some possible soft tissue damage in his nose. He is currently taking some anti-inflammatory meds to reduce any remaining swelling. Basically, he's a pro at snoring and sounds like a piglet when he gets super excited right now! His prognosis is excellent and he is expected to fully recover. Hooray!
